Tyla Turns Her SAMA Win Into a Star-Studded South African Music Moment

Tyla‘s big night at the South African Music Awards (SAMAs) took an unexpected turn when she began calling fellow artists onto the stage.

The singer had just received the AfriPure International Achievement Award at the 32nd SAMAs, recognising the global impact she has made with her music.

But before settling into her acceptance speech, Tyla called out Cassper Nyovest, Makhadzi, Babalwa M, Zee Nxumalo, Maglera Doe Boy, Langa Mavuso, Lordkez and Xduppy, inviting them to join her.

With the artists gathered around her, Tyla spoke about the music scene that shaped her and the journey that took her from South Africa to international audiences.

She also used the moment to speak about her hopes for greater unity across the continent.

I pray one day to see a unified Africa.

The stage quickly filled with some of South Africa’s biggest and emerging names, representing different generations and sounds within the country’s music industry.

Tyla has spent the past few years building a global career, with “Water” turning her into one of Africa’s biggest international stars.

Her return to the SAMAs, however, brought her back to the industry and artists she grew up around.
